A couple of things, first, that hog appears to be a male. And one that was not fed well when young. (only going by the pic)
Also the cage appears wet, and hogs not not fans of wet. They like dry and humid.
And ambient temps are a bit more important with hogs then some other species. As they spend most/much of their life in the ground. Ambient temps up to the high eighties are fine for growth and feeding. If you want your hog to grow, then ambients in the high eighties are great. You just have to feed often, daily every other day type of thing.
Once they are adult size, you can use a lower ambient. Best wishes
